Is the Trtl Pillow Plus Good?

When I first saw the Trtl Pillow Plus, I thought it was just a new version of the old Trtl. But I was wrong. After one red-eye flight from Los Angeles to New York, I could tell it was built better.

The biggest change is the adjustable neck support. The small twist knobs let you raise or lower the support to fit your neck. I didn’t have to lean on the window anymore — my head stayed steady the whole flight.

The pillow also supports your jaw, so your head doesn’t fall forward. I could nap sideways or upright and still wake up feeling fresh. No sore neck, no awkward posture.

Trtl vs Trtl Plus: Detailed Comparison

I’ve tried both the Trtl Pillow and the Trtl Pillow Plus on several long flights. Both promise neck support for better sleep when sitting up. The Trtl is light and simple. The Trtl Plus is stronger, more adjustable, and built for comfort. Here’s how they compare side by side.

Fabric: trtl vs trtl plus

Both use soft fleece that feels cozy on the skin. But the Trtl Pillow Plus adds mesh panels that let air flow better, keeping your neck cool even on long flights.

Feature Trtl Pillow Trtl Pillow Plus
Fabric Type Soft fleece Fleece with breathable mesh
Feel Warm and cozy Soft and cool
Breathability Moderate Great airflow
Maintenance Machine washable Machine washable

Padding: trtl vs trtl plus

The Trtl Pillow has a thin fleece layer over a simple frame. The Trtl Plus adds extra padding and firmer support. It feels steadier and more balanced when resting your head.

Feature Trtl Pillow Trtl Pillow Plus
Padding Level Light Medium to firm
Feel Soft, less support Firm, steady hold
Pressure Points Can feel tight Smooth and even

Adjustment: trtl vs trtl plus

The Trtl Pillow has a fixed frame. You wrap it, and you’re done. The Trtl Plus has twist knobs to raise or lower the inner support. That helps you fine-tune comfort on any seat.

Feature Trtl Pillow Trtl Pillow Plus
Adjustment None Adjustable height
Fit Type Fixed Custom
Ease of Use Very easy Simple setup

Weight Capability: trtl vs trtl plus

Both are light, but the Trtl Pillow is the winner for packability. The Trtl Plus is a bit heavier due to its adjustable frame, yet still fits easily in carry-ons.

Feature Trtl Pillow Trtl Pillow Plus
Weight 4.5 oz 8.8 oz
Portability Super light Still travel-friendly
Carry Option Compact wrap Includes travel bag

FAQs for trtl vs trtl plus

1. What is the difference between Trtl and Trtl Plus

 The Trtl Plus is softer and has more padding. Its adjustable support keeps your neck better aligned than the original Trtl pillow. It spreads pressure evenly for more comfort.

2. Is the Trtl Plus good for long flights

Yes. Its ergonomic shape holds your head and neck well. You can change the height to fit you. It helps reduce stiffness and neck pain on long trips.

3. Can I wash the Trtl Plus pillow

Yes. The cover comes off and can be washed in a machine. You can also remove the inner support. This keeps the pillow clean for every trip.

4. How easy is it to carry the Trtl Plus

The Trtl Plus comes with a waterproof travel bag. It clips to your luggage and saves space. It is slightly heavier than the original, but still easy to pack.

5. Who should use the Trtl Plus

Travelers who want extra neck support will love it. Great for planes, trains, and cars. If you want something light or small, the original Trtl pillow may work better.
